What is an "electric kettle"?

An electric kettle is an appliance used to quickly heat water. It has a heating element at the base that heats up when powered on, causing the water to boil faster than on a stove. Electric kettles are commonly used to make tea, coffee, or hot beverages and can also be used for tasks like preparing instant soups or oatmeal. They typically have a handle for easy pouring, a lid to keep the water from spilling, and an automatic shut-off feature to prevent overheating once the water reaches boiling point.
